The three phases
What's in force, what's coming, and when
Awaab's Law is rolling out in three phases through 2027. Each phase widens the set of hazards covered by the statutory timescales.
From 27 October 2025
Phase 1 — now in force
Damp and mould · Emergency hazards
Landlords in England must investigate potential damp and mould within 10 working days of being notified, and make properties safe from any emergency hazard within 24 hours.
From October 2026
Phase 2 — upcoming
Excess cold and heat · Falls · Fire and electrical hazards · Explosions · Hygiene risks
The scope expands significantly to cover the most common additional Category 1 hazards under HHSRS. Fixed timescales for investigation and repair apply to every qualifying hazard.
From 2027
Phase 3 — coming
All remaining Category 1 hazards under HHSRS
By 2027 the full scope of Category 1 hazards is in force. Every social landlord needs a single, reliable system of record by this point — spreadsheets simply won't evidence compliance.

Frequently asked questions
- What is Awaab's Law?
Awaab's Law is the shorthand for provisions introduced under the Social Housing (Regulation) Act 2023 that require registered providers in England to investigate and remedy specified hazards within fixed timescales. It is named after two-year-old Awaab Ishak, whose death from prolonged exposure to mould prompted the legislation.
- Does Awaab's Law apply to small housing co-ops and TMOs?
Yes. Awaab's Law applies to all registered providers of social housing in England, regardless of size. A 30-home co-op has the same statutory obligations as a 30,000-home association. The difference is that small teams have far less slack to absorb the workload — which is exactly where the right software pays for itself.
- What are the Phase 1 timescales I have to meet now?
For damp and mould reports, investigate within 10 working days and provide the tenant with a written report of findings. For emergency hazards that present a significant risk of harm, make the property safe within 24 hours. Keep tenants informed in writing at each step and retain the evidence.
- When does Phase 2 take effect and what does it cover?
Phase 2 comes into force from October 2026 and expands the scope to include excess cold and heat, falls, fire and electrical hazards, explosions and hygiene risks. The existing investigation and remedy timescales will apply to each of these hazard categories.
- What happens if we miss a timescale?
Failure to meet an Awaab's Law timescale exposes the landlord to Housing Ombudsman determinations, RSH enforcement action and tenant civil claims. The cases that go public tend to turn on one thing: whether the landlord can evidence, with dates and timestamps, what they did and when. The system of record matters more than any single process change.
